Safety

Children who sleep in bunk beds need to be old enough to understand safety guidelines and climb up and down the ladder without assistance. Ladders should be positioned correctly and securely connected to the frame of the bunk bed. The ladders must also be well-maintained and free of books, toys or clothing to avoid sharp points that could cause injuries. A night light is also a great idea to have near the ladder to ensure that children are able to easily find their way up and down the ladder in dark.

Additionally, the mattress's foundations must be examined to ensure that there are no gaps between them and the frame large enough for a child's head to get trapped within. The mattresses should also be of the correct size for the bunk beds to avoid hanging too high or sagging which could create the risk of falling.

It is also essential to check that the guard rails are not positioned in a way that a child could be wedged between them, which can lead to death.

Another safety issue is to make sure that the area surrounding the bunk beds is free of blinds, particularly their cords, ceiling fans and heaters. Children who fall on these items could suffer serious injuries, including concussions and fractures.

It's crucial to teach children how to climb up the ladder and stop them from climbing it or jumping from one bed to another. It's also a good idea to encourage children to wear shoes when climbing the ladder, not socks or barefoot, to reduce the risk of falling and slipping. It's also recommended to have the room carpeted under the bunk bed, to lessen the chance of sustaining head injuries.

Bunk beds are an ideal option for children who want to share a bed but don't have enough space in their room for separate singles. They make the most of space by allowing two kids to share the space. This leaves more space to play, storage or study. Additionally, they provide an element of fun to the decor of any child's bedroom.

The most well-known bunk bed consists of two twin (or single) beds that are stacked on top of each other. It's suitable for kids of all ages. Some models come with stairs to help younger children climb safely to the top bunk, whereas others provide a ladder instead of stairs for older kids.

If you're looking to accommodate a bigger family, consider a larger bunk bed that fits three beds within the space of a smaller size. There are some that have an additional trundle bed to accommodate a second child.

Think about a wooden bunk bed with panels or shiplap to add a chic touch to your child's contemporary or modern bedroom. There are many styles to choose from, including classic or traditional staining, grey and white paints, or even natural wood finishes.

Metal bunk beds can be adapted to fit any room decor. They're generally more durable than wooden bunk beds, and typically come in a variety of cool colors, like white, black, or silver. Additionally, they're easy to clean and usually cheaper than wooden counterparts.

As an alternative to the traditional bunk bed, you can also opt for loft beds that is built on a raised platform instead of climbing a ladder to reach the top level. These beds are usually preferred for dorm rooms at colleges and cabins for vacation because they can save floor space while offering plenty of storage space under for desks, chairs and lounge furniture as well as toys.
